BILL NUMBER: S549
SPONSOR: STEC
 
TITLE OF BILL:
An act to amend the family court act, in relation to establishing a
separate office of judge of the family court for the county of Essex
 
PURPOSE:
This bill provides for the establishment of a separate office of family
court judge for the county of Essex.
 
S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S:
Amends section 131 of the family court act by adding a new subdivision
(w) where there shall be a separate office of judge of the family court
for the county of Essex and the compensation payable for such separate
office of judge of the family court shall be the same as the compen-
sation payable to the judge of the county court of the county of Essex.
 
JUSTIFICATION:
In Essex County, one full-time judge presides over six courts, including
serving as a full-time Family Court judge. In 2021, the Essex County
family court handled 961 new cases and 2,942 appearances. In 2022, the
family court grappled with 883 new cases and more than 2,700 appear-
ances.
These caseloads more than justify in a separate office of a full time
family court judge in Essex County.
 
LEGISLATIVE HISTORY:
2023/2024: Referred to Judiciary; A3086 referred to Judiciary
2021/2022: S4721 referred to Judiciary; A4921 referred to Judiciary*
2020/2019: S2023 referred to Judiciary; A4656 referred to Judiciary
2018/2017: S6870 referred to Finance; A8692 referred to Judiciary
 
FISCAL IMPLICATIONS:
The compensation payable for this separate office of judge of the family
court shall be the same as the compensation payable to the judge of the
county court of the county of Essex.
 
EFFECTIVE DATE:
January 1, 2024.
